EU plans new Russia sanctions by war anniversary

The European Union plans to slap Russia with fresh sanctions by the war anniversary.

Axar.az reports citing Arab News.

“We will introduce with our G7 partners an additional price cap on Russian petroleum products, and by the 24th of February - exactly one year since the war started - we aim to have the 10th package of sanctions in place,” von der Leyen said during a press conference with Ukraine’s President Volodymyr Zelensky.

Existing sanctions are “eroding” Russia’s economy, she said, and “throwing it back by a generation,” estimating that an existing oil price cap alone is costing Moscow around 160 million euros every day.
